📰Rare loss-of-function variants in HECTD2 and AKAP11 confer risk of bipolar disorder.

By Thorgeir E. Thorgeirsson, Kari Stefansson and colleagues.

⬇️

www.nature.com/articles/s41...
Rare loss-of-function variants in HECTD2 and AKAP11 confer risk of bipolar disorder - Nature Genetics
Analysis of whole-genome sequencing data from Iceland and the UK Biobank identifies an excess burden of rare loss-of-function variants in HECTD2 and AKAP11 in individuals diagnosed with bipolar disord...

FRS3 as a BMI-associated gene, encoding an adaptor protein known to act downstream of BDNF and TrkB, which regulate appetite, food intake, and energy expenditure through unknown signaling pathways @naturecomms.bsky.social www.nature.com/articles/s41... #obesity #genetics
Missense variants in FRS3 affect body mass index in populations of diverse ancestries - Nature Communications
Understanding the underlying pathophysiology of obesity can help prevent this condition. Here, the authors perform a GWAS of BMI in diverse ancestries, finding four missense variants in FRS3 that affe...
